Looks to be a well used original to me. Personally, I wouldn't restore the leather with a replacement strap as it becomes an altered piece. You could use a little neutral leather restorer on it to try and prevent further breakdown, and wipe any rust spots off the blade with something like simi-chrome. Is there a date on the ricasso?

I don't think it would have to be a 'must' for a date on the ricasso, but many Eickhorns set up like this do have a date. As it is well used, the date may have worn off. If there wasn't one to begin with, I wouldn't think it anything to be concerned about.
